Assessor Comments
Offering in account of MN & AJ Maher , 176 Merino Wether lambs. These lambs are late September/ October 2020 drop. They are good medium frame for age/type and present in store to forward condition. This draft is the 2nd draft of the 2020 drop lambs, with the tops sold back in April and due to local seasonal conditions these lambs are coming onto the market a bit earlier than anticipated. A small tail of approx 10% have been drafted off these lambs leaving a nice even line of lambs weighing from 28-44kg liveweight. The Maher sheep are soft handling , bright wool types with a flock average around 18/19 micron. The lambs are currently running in a containment area and been fed a bean/barley grain mix as well as getting barley hay. Ideal line of lambs to carry through and fatten for promising winter lamb markets or keep as future wool replacement wethers. Note these lambs come from a non Mulesed flock.
